Looking for a different rear tire size.
I've been running Bridgestone RE750s for the last two years. Not a bad tire - held up pretty good, but my REAR's are wore out and I need some new ones.
I have been running 245/45/16 on the rears.
Bridgestone doesn't offer this tire size anymore OR the RE750s. In fact, only Fuzion tires does offer a 245/45 via Tirerack. Not big on Fuzions.
Bridgestone now offers the RE760Sport - practically the replacement model.
So....
Is the AP1 factory rear size of 225/50/16 what I should go with now? Or is there some size in between that is wider and closer to the 245/45 size???
